CMS 3D CMS Logo

 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Properties Friends Macros Groups Pages
List of all members | Public Member Functions | Public Attributes
MatrixUtil.WF Class Reference
Inheritance diagram for MatrixUtil.WF:

Public Member Functions

def __init__
 
def addOverride
 
def interpret
 

Public Attributes

 num
 
 overrides
 
 steps
 

Detailed Description

Definition at line 31 of file MatrixUtil.py.

Constructor & Destructor Documentation

def MatrixUtil.WF.__init__ (   self,
  n,
  l 
)

Member Function Documentation

def MatrixUtil.WF.addOverride (   self,
  overrides 
)

Definition at line 38 of file MatrixUtil.py.

References MatrixUtil.WF.overrides.

38 
39  def addOverride(self,overrides):
40  self.overrides=overrides
def MatrixUtil.WF.interpret (   self,
  stepsDict 
)

Definition at line 41 of file MatrixUtil.py.

References print().

41 
42  def interpret(self,stepsDict):
43  for s in self:
44  print('steps',s,stepsDict[s])
45  steps.append(stepsDict[s])
46 
47 
void print(TMatrixD &m, const char *label=nullptr, bool mathematicaFormat=false)
Definition: Utilities.cc:47

Member Data Documentation

MatrixUtil.WF.num

Definition at line 34 of file MatrixUtil.py.

Referenced by pileupCalc.EquidistantBinning.find(), and pileupCalc.EquidistantBinning.width().

MatrixUtil.WF.overrides

Definition at line 37 of file MatrixUtil.py.

Referenced by MatrixUtil.WF.addOverride().

MatrixUtil.WF.steps

Definition at line 36 of file MatrixUtil.py.

Referenced by upgradeWorkflowComponents.UpgradeWorkflow.init(), and upgradeWorkflowComponents.UpgradeWorkflow.setup().